The cheapest way to get from Shinsaibashi to Wakayama is to train which costs ¥950 - ¥1100 and takes 1h 2m.
The fastest way to get from Shinsaibashi to Wakayama is to drive which takes 59 min and costs ¥1100 - ¥1700.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Namba(Nankai) and arriving at Wakayamashi.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ate Monday to Friday. The journey takes approximately 1h 2m.
The distance between Shinsaibashi and Wakayama is 64 km. The road distance is 67.4 km.
The best way to get from Shinsaibashi to Wakayama without a car is to train which takes 1h 2m and costs ¥950 - ¥1100.
The train from Namba(Nankai) to Wakayamashi takes 1h 2m including transfers and departs every 15 minutes.
Shinsaibashi to Wakayama train services, operated by Nankai Electric Railway Limited Express, depart from Namba(Nankai) station.
Shinsaibashi to Wakayama train services, operated by Nankai Electric Railway Limited Express, arrive at Wakayamashi station.
Yes, the driving distance between Shinsaibashi to Wakayama is 67 km. It takes approximately 59 min to drive from Shinsaibashi to Wakayama.
